To investigate the role of opioids as direct modulators of the immune
response, we have searched for expression of the recently cloned delta
, mu and kappa opioid receptors in immune cells. We have devised a rev
erse transcriptase-polymerase chain reaction strategy which specifical
ly detects a region spanning putative transmembrane regions 2 to 7 for
each transcript in both human and mouse immune cells. In human periph
eral blood lymphocyte and monocyte preparations, delta was undetectabl
e while the kappa transcript was present. The analysis of human cell l
ines revealed low but significant levels of delta opioid receptor tran
scripts in T, B or monocyte cell lines while the kappa transcript was
found in B cell lines only. Investigation of murine cells showed the p
resence of transcript for the delta receptor in splenocytes and in som
e T and B cell lines. Unexpectedly, no expression of the mu receptor w
as detected. Sequence analysis of PCR products demonstrated nucleotide
identity between immune and neuronal transcripts, indicating that the
y derive from the same genes. In conclusion, our results lead to the i
dentification of kappa and delta opioid receptor transcripts in immune
cells.
